I really fucking hate when I’m like “this is a systemic problem” and people are like “You’re right! Everyone needs to work on themselves to solve this problem!” like bitch no this is not a self-help book.
You aren’t going to stop a drought from taking shorter showers or save the world by eating tofu or fix economic injustice in Africa with micro-loans or stop global warming by lowering your carbon footprint or end marginalization by changing what words you say.
“Systemic” doesn’t mean “everyone’s stuck in this original sin and must repent to be saved”, it means “there is a system that is responsible”. Systems aren’t just the aggregate of people’s individual behavior, but networks of institutions that enforce ways of life.
Your shorter shower doesn’t save the earth, that’s just an idea that Nestle sold you to lower everyone else’s water intake so that they could expand theirs and make more profits. That’s the case for most of these individualizing solutions: they are almost always trotted out by the worst offenders to redirect responsibility to the average citizen.
